Hug. I'm so sorry for your loss. I know the loss of a baby, especially one so loved and wanted, cannot compare to anything else. But for what it's worth, when my dad died (I was raised just me and him) it felt like my world crumbled (and I was racked with guilt because he came over to help with the crib and was killed in a car accident less than a quarter mile from my house). I didn't know how to get through the "normal" stuff. So I had to break up the day, that way rather than worrying about getting through the day, it was just getting through the next fifteen minutes. I'd plan stuff for myself, eg at 10am I will drink my favorite coffee drink I bought myself, at 1015 I will get up and wash my hands, at 1030 I will text my boss to update the day, at 1045 I will play my favorite song on my phone, etc. Maybe I'm OCD but it made it easier. Then the next day, up it to 20 minutes if you think you can. Eventually you get to a half hour, an hour, two hours, etc. It never hurts less, but it becomes more bearable, like scar tissue. Good luck and big hugs.
